PLOTFOODWEB makes it easy to produce beautiful 3D or 2D figures of ecological food webs. The only required argument is the adjacency matrix of predator-prey connections. Sizes, colors, trophic levels, and the spatial arrangement can be specified as optional arguments. The submission figure shows three possibilities. In the top-left is the default type. The top-right is high-quality with random arrangement and the size of spheres as a function of the Log of body mass. At the bottom, a biplot where species are arranged according to mass (X-axis) and trophic level (Y-axis).
